Subject: Slimmer base images for Pondweld services

Team — the new distroless base cut the Pondweld API image from 412 MB to 96 MB. Shell access is gone, so debug via the sidecar only. Multi-stage builds now strip test fixtures and locale data; if you need locales back, add them explicitly in the final stage. Rollout starts Thursday. For reproducibility, every image is stamped with the provenance token below.

session token of yajep-hahaf = htk31_bdf9e6857d57a699ce425c2d94acb7d

**Action Item 7: Add circuit breaker for the Pinelock geocoding API**

The Thornquist incident showed our retries amplified Pinelock's outage into a full queue stall. Wrap all Pinelock calls in a breaker with half-open probing, and alert on-call when it trips twice within an hour. Breaker behavior is controlled by the constants below.

tuning table, kawep-tawif:
CAPS = {
    "olidor": 80,
    "belion": 7,
    "quenys": 225,
    "druox": 839,
    "fraath": 482,
}

## Configuration

The Pindrift thumbnail queue reads all settings from the environment at boot. Relevant variables:

- `THUMB_CONCURRENCY` — worker count, default 4
- `THUMB_MAX_BYTES` — rejects source images above this size
- `THUMB_FORMATS` — allowed output formats

No settings are reloaded at runtime; changes require a restart. Workers authenticate to the object store before pulling jobs, and that credential is defined on the next line of the env file.

env line for bahip-hahif: RELAY_SECRET8=ee0d4f48

Ticket #2907 — Signature check fails on report builder export

Support: customers exporting from the Tallyvane report builder see a signature verification error after the sorting-stability patch. The patch changed row ordering in grouped exports, which altered the serialized payload, so exports signed before the patch now fail verification against cached manifests. Advise customers to regenerate reports; old exports cannot be re-verified. Fresh exports are signed with the key below.

signing key of fadug-haweg = bky19_x2JJNa4RuE34mQa9TgK